William Blake (1757–1827).  The Poetical Works.  1908.
 
Songs from ‘An Island in The Moon’
VIII. As I walk’d forth one May morning
 
AS 1 I walk’d forth one May morning
To see the fields so pleasant and so gay,
O! there did I spy a young maiden sweet,
Among the violets that smell so sweet,
                smell so sweet,        5
                smell so sweet,
Among the violets that smell so sweet.
 
Note 1. VIII] Sung by Steelyard the Lawgiver, MS., chap. ix. [back]
